The Ritz-Carlton, Bachelor GulchvsSonnenalp Vail
Both Sonnenalp and The Ritz-Carlton, Bachelor Gulch are highly recommended by travel writers. On balance, Sonnenalp ranks slightly better than The Ritz-Carlton, Bachelor Gulch. Sonnenalp comes in at #6 in Vail with endorsements from 8 sources such as Gayot, Forbes Travel Guide and Hideaway Report.
